Job Summary

The Account Compliance teams is dedicated to making Amazon the safest and most trusted place to buy and sell. We sit at the forefront of global compliance shaping how Amazon navigates complex regulatory landscapes across international markets. Our global first line of defense (1LoD) risk program protects our customers interests while balancing risk management with exceptional customer experience.
We are seeking an experienced Monitoring Risk Manager to join our Global 1LoD risk program with a primary focus on 3P VAT programs. The role involves supporting the implementation of the VAT Monitoring program across EU and other regions ensuring that Amazon controls are adequate operating efficiently and meeting requirements. This role sits at the intersection of tax compliance risk detection and product innovation with direct visibility to senior leadership as we build more proactive intelligence-driven compliance capabilities

Key job responsibilities
Lead a VAT Monitoring program that performs continuous assessments of controls across Amazon ensuring they are adequate and operating efficiently
Conduct reviews of Amazon 3P VAT policies and requirements to identify gaps that require the implementation of new controls
Review 1LoD VAT processes to identify additional controls to be added to our continuous monitoring program
Work with Program Tech and BI teams to support the launch of monitoring mechanisms for existing VAT controls
Deep dive into defects identified on VAT controls and support root cause analysis risk assessment and identification of remediation plans
Own and maintain a program-level issue register to track control defects root causes remediation plans and workstream progress through to resolution
Ensure remediation and treatment plans are kept current and aligned with the issue register coordinating with control owners to drive closure
Identify and document SOP alignment gaps surfaced through monitoring activity working with relevant teams to resolve them
Prepare and present detailed reports with findings from monitoring activity providing updates to senior leadership at varying cadences (weekly monthly quarterly)
Expand the Monitoring program into new areas or products or where VAT requirements are being introduced
Establish feedback loops with cross-functional teams to ensure monitoring insights translate into concrete improvements to controls and detection logic

A day in the life
You will be part of a team of risk and compliance professionals working to ensure Amazons VAT controls are robust well-monitored and continuously improving. On any given day you might be reviewing control defects to identify root causes coordinating with Tech and BI teams on new monitoring mechanisms or preparing a report for senior leadership on the health of the VAT compliance program. Youll work across organizational boundariesconnecting with Tax Product and Operations teamsto make sure monitoring findings drive real change.
